Monitoring and investigation of intake and water spreading structures in Kowsar floodwater spreading station
2012
Adelpour, Abdolali | Soufi, Majid | Forughi, Abdolmajid | Qahari, Gholamreza
Kowsar station is placed in 50 Km south-east of Fasa city in Grabygan plain. The area of floodwater spreading in this station has reached about 2000 hectare and the main geological formation of Grabaygon plian is Aghagarh formation which is cased flood with minimum amount of rainfall(more than 5mm/hr) and facilitates the condition for floodwater spreading. One of the floodwater spreading difficulties is its maintenance and repairment, so the research project of monitoring and investigation of intake and water spreading structures can evaluate the different aspects of design and operation of floodwater spreading. This research project has been done in first and third Bishezard networks. Both networks have irrigator channel, irrigator-spreading channel and recharge channel. In this research by every flood, the hydraulic information of flow from intake system to recharge channel in the end of network is measured. These parameters contains the height of water on diversion dam, the height of water on intake system and the condition of flow in irrigator and irrigator-spreading channels. The results of this research show that: Using arch angle and watering from outer side of river arch, increase the watering efficiency of flood water spreading networks It is necessary to use side emergency spillway for controlling the enterance flood in flood water spreading networks. By gathering the sediment in the arch of irrigator channel and irrigator-spreading channel cases the condition for closing the path, especially if the angle is smaller than 90 degree. For solving this problem, it is suggested to use spreading channel instead of irrigatorspreading channel to shift the seasonal flood into the first embankment and then transfer it to lower spreading channel. Demolition of embankment by animals like mouse, rabbit and fox, in arid and semi arid regions is the another problem of flood water spreading networks, because the hot and dry weather of these regions lead the animals to make their den in brcause of its humidity and cool condition. By the first , flood enters their den and the embankment will be destroied.
